MARAD shares life jackets to primary schools

Students of Kartabo Primary with their life jackets (MARAD photo)

MARAD has embarked on an initiative to share out life jackets to primary school students throughout the country who reside in riverain communities and their only means of access to school is by boat.

On Thursday last, MARAD distributed 130 life jackets to Batavia Primary School, 35 to Kartabo Primary, nine to Makouria Primary and 35 to the Holy Name Primary School, a release from the agency said.

Akosua Mc Pherson, MARAD’s Public Communications Officer, said that her department is concerned with safety on the waterways. She noted that children who traverse the water ways to get to school are vulnerable and as such the MARD decided to embark on the initiative to outfit those students with life jackets. Recents years have seen an increase in accidents on the rivers.
